The function will be a fundraiser for Cure Blindness Australia, and its research into a cure for the eye disease retinitis pigmentosa (RP).
Rotarian Sue Jansson said RP was an eye disease that could strike a member of any family.
"The individual is born with it, and there needs to be no family history. There is no cure or treatment and it leads to a progressive loss of vision causing blindness."
